    I have to say your army is shaping up really nice, the colour scheme works really well on them, do you have any plans for how your going to paint your vehicles (if your are going to use any), olive green maybe?

    I got a steel legion army myself and so far I´ve used the DKOK tank crew and I plan to buy the commissar and a squad of stormtroopers as well.

    I think these are going to work well with the SL minis since they aren´t normal infantry so it won´t matter if the stand out (weapons and equipment wise). This is also why I think the HQ squad is going to look a bit out of place. I say stick with SL minis for your HQ as well. (though the QM could be used as a simple guardsman with a medic kit).
